Did you ever consider that they never showed us Chief's face because they never decided what it should look like?

One of the reasons that Chief is so popular is because he pretty much is a blank character and it's up to the player to interpret his personality. We don't know his face, he speaks very little, doesn't really express much emotion, so you are welcome to interpret his actions however you wish.

Showing his face ruins this. If they wanted to show his face, they would have done it in Halo 3. But they didn't.
